NationalGenomicsInfrastructure/ngi_pipeline

View on GitHub
.travis.yml

Summary

Maintainability
Test Coverage
language: python

python:
    - "2.7"
    - "3.8"

install:
    - pip install -e . -r ./requirements-dev.txt
    - pip install --upgrade codecov

before_script:
    - mkdir ~/.ngipipeline && cp test_ngi_config.yaml ~/.ngipipeline/ngi_config.yaml

script:
    - cd ngi_pipeline/tests && nosetests --with-coverage -v -s conductor/ engines/piper_ngi/ engines/sarek engines/qc_ngi  utils/ database/test_communicate.py database/test_filesystem.py database/test_utils.py

after_success:
    - codecov

notifications:
    email: false